Dryer Duct Installation Questions
What is involved in dryer duct installation? The process includes selecting the appropriate duct materials, routing the duct safely through the property, and ensuring proper venting to the outside.
Why is proper dryer duct installation important? Correct installation helps prevent fire hazards, improves dryer efficiency, and reduces energy consumption.
What types of dryer ducts are commonly used? Rigid metal ducts and semi-rigid ducts are preferred for their durability and safety, while flexible plastic or foil ducts are discouraged.
When should a property owner consider replacing a dryer duct? Replacement is recommended if the duct is damaged, clogged, or shows signs of wear to maintain safety and efficiency.
